データベース工学 生研 戦略情報融合研究センタ 喜連川 優.

Slides:



Advertisements
Similar presentations
第 5 章 2 次元モデル Chapter 5 2-dimensional model. Contents 1.2 次元モデル 2-dimensional model 2. 弱形式 Weak form 3.FEM 近似 FEM approximation 4. まとめ Summary.
Advertisements

VE 01 え form What is え form? え? You can do that many things with え form?
初めてサテライトラボを利用する学生は1-4のステップが必要です。
Webサービスに関する基本用語 Masatoshi Ohishi / NAOJ & Sokendai
パワーポイントを使うプレゼンテーションを行う際は、このテンプレート を参考にしてください。
と.
第5章 データベースの設計 5.1 データベース設計の概要 5.2 ERモデルとスキーマ設計 5.3 正規化 5.4 一貫性制約.
データベース工学 データベースとは データモデル 関係データベースとSQL 物理データベース編成とインデクス
Food, Places, and People.
今しましょう Translate the story on the next slide. せんせいは しゅくだいを みます。
2010年7月9日 統計数理研究所 オープンハウス 確率モデル推定パラメータ値を用いた市場木材価格の期間構造変化の探求 Searching for Structural Change in Market-Based Log Price with Regard to the Estimated Parameters.
構造的表現 Structure and Space
What did you do, mate? Plain-Past
CONSTRUCTION AND A-E INDUSTRY DAY –業者説明会
CHAPTER1 UMLとオブジェクト指向の基本概念(2)
アドベンチャー日本語一L.3−3 p. 60 がくねん Grade.
SP0 check.
第2章 データベースのモデル 2.1 論理表現と3層モデル 2.2 階層モデル 2.3 ネットワークモデル 2.4 関係モデル.
朝日大学大学院 経営学研究科 奥山 徹 データベース論 朝日大学大学院 経営学研究科 奥山 徹 2006/04/24 データベース論(2回目)
IDENTIFYING and using RESOURCES
V 03 I do NOT eat sushi. I do NOT do sumo.
著者:外岡秀行 著者:外岡秀行 著者:新井康平 著者:新井康平 著者:新井康平 著者:新井康平.
Unit Book 10_课件_U1_Reading2-8 4 Word power university 1.
Licensing information
Provisioning on Multiple Network(NIC) env
朝日大学大学院 経営学研究科 奥山 徹 データベース論 朝日大学大学院 経営学研究科 奥山 徹 2006/05/29 データベース論(7回目)
Tarou JETRO ★参加者情報 Sample
栗原正純 UEC Tokyo 電気通信大学 情報通信工学科
Topics on Japan これらは、過去のインターンが作成したパワポの写真です。毎回、同じような題材が多いため、皆さんの出身地等、ここにない題材も取り上げるようにしてください。
ISO 9001:2015 The process approach
Session 8: How can you present your research?
芝野耕司 ISO/IEC JTC1/SC2 (Coded Character Sets)委員長 東京外国語大学
“Purely Functional Data Structures” セミナー
The Low Number of Japanese Women in Japan Caused by Lack of Support or Something else? B16520 Hasumi Arai.
Astro-E2 Ascent Profile
WLTC Mode Construction
named by かしまさん(IBM) 読む人:藤巻(NEC)
Missing game:English なくなったのは?:日本語
Term paper, Report (1st, first)
情報源:MARA/ARMA 加 工:成田空港検疫所 菊池
第4回HiSEP特別セミナー Alexander Borisov 教授
血統登録担当者のみなさまへ.
第24回応用言語学講座公開連続講演会 後援:国際言語文化研究科教育研究プロジェクト経費
情報システムの基礎概念 (1) 情報システムとは
Tarou JETRO ★参加者情報 Sample
Company name Company Data 写真 本社の概観など Contact:
Company name Company Data 写真 本社の概観など Contact:
DS4000 EXP700 ESM ファームウエア更新手順 (ファームウエアレベル 9326)
Satoshi Kawashima, LLD 川島 聡 University of Tokyo
決定木.
22 物理パラメータに陽に依存する補償器を用いた低剛性二慣性系の速度制御実験 高山誠 指導教員 小林泰秀
出典:小島尚人、舘智士:インターネット環境下で稼働する画像幾何学的歪補正システムの構築、土木情報技術論文集、Vol 出典:小島尚人、舘智士:インターネット環境下で稼働する画像幾何学的歪補正システムの構築、土木情報技術論文集、Vol.18、pp249~260、2009年10月.
2019/4/22 Warm-up ※Warm-up 1~3には、小学校外国語活動「アルファベットを探そう」(H26年度、神埼小学校におけるSTの授業実践)で、5年生が撮影した写真を使用しています(授業者より使用許諾済)。
第76回エコトピア科学講演会  イギリスからの客員教授の講演
知識表現 知識の表現形式 宣言的表現 手続き的表現 プロダクション・ルール フレーム 意味ネットワーク.
構造的表現 Structure and Space
モデル検査(5) CTLモデル検査アルゴリズム
E-R図 井上卓也.
データベース設計入門 初音玲.
データベース設計入門 初音玲.
オブジェクト指向言語論 第三回 知能情報学部 新田直也.
Conflict of Interest disclosure slide A potential conflict of interest exists when there is involvement between the speaker/presenter with any for-profit.
Created by L. Whittingham
英語勉強会:川口英語 Supporting of Continuing Life Habit Improvement Using the Theory of Cognitive Dissonance : System Extension and Evaluation Experiment B4 渡邉.
JEFFREY WITZEL (University of Texas at Arlington, USA)
九州大学のキャンパスネットワークを事例にL1~L3を学ぶ Study on L1,L2 and L3 with case of Campus Network of Kyushu Univ. 岡村耕二 Koji OKAMURA.
アノテーションガイドラインの管理を行う アノテーションシステムの提案
Improving Strategic Play in Shogi by Using Move Sequence Trees
1.2 言語処理の諸観点 (1)言語処理の利用分野
プログラミング言語論 プログラミング言語論 演習7 解答と解説 演習7 解答と解説 1.
Presentation transcript:

データベース工学 生研 戦略情報融合研究センタ 喜連川 優

Data Model Data Model is a set of concepts that can be used to describe the structure of database High level data model ER-Model Entity Relationship Model Entity: 実体、実世界のオブジェクト、概念 例 従業員、プロジェクト Attribute: entity記述のためのproperty Relationship: entity 間の関係

Representational Data Model Implementation Data Model Relational Model Hierarchical Model Network Model OO Model OR Model

Physical Data Model Physical Storage Organization Access Methods Inverted Index Clustering Index Non-clustering Index Hash based Index Multi – dimensional Index Extensible Index

データベースシステム設計

データベース設計 1.インタビュー 2.概念データベース設計 3.商用DBMSを想定した実際のDB設計 4.物理データベース設計 実装の詳細は含めない 素人との会話に利用 3.商用DBMSを想定した実際のDB設計 論理データベース設計 4.物理データベース設計 ファイル編成

ER-Model Entity: 実体、物 Attribute: Entityの記述子 Attributeの値 人、車、家:物理的に実在するもの 会社、仕事、大学の講義:概念的に存在 Attribute: Entityの記述子 Employee: name, age,address, salary, job Attributeの値 Simple vs.Composite(全体としても部分としても見る) Single Valued vs. Multiple Valued 年、vs. 学位(2つ以上持ちうる) Stored, vs. Derived 年齢は計算可能 # of employee:数えれば算出可能

Null Not applicable Unknown 学位を持っていない人 Missing 身長不明 Not known 電話があるかどうかも不明

Middle First Last Name Address SEX SSN Salary Professor BirthDate Degree Age Phones アンダライン:キーを意味する。 マルチアトリビュート

記号 Entity Attribute Multi-Attribute Relationship

Relationship

Degree of relationship type The number of participating entity types Degree=2(previous example) Degree=3(next example)

Role Name 同一Entityに 2つ以上のrelationshipが存在する場合に区別.

Cardinality Ratio The number of relationship instances that an entity can participate in. 1:1 1:N N:M 例  work for DEPT:EMP = 1:N

1:1 1 1

N M

Participation Constraints Total participation Partial participation 例 すべての社員はいずれかの部に属さねばならない。 N 1 WORK_FOR DEPT EMP 1 MANAGE 1

Attribute for Relationship Type 1:1 いづれのEntityにつけてもOK 1:N N側のEntityにつけてもOK N:M Relationshipにつける Hours N M WORK_FOR PROJECTS EMP

Weak Entity Type Key Attribute を有さず、他のEntityとの関連によってその存在が認識される。 Identifying Owner Identifying Relationship (Total Participation) Partial Key

ER ダイアグラムの書き方 左から右へ文章として読めるように記載 わかりやすい表記に工夫

3項関係 あるいは 2項関係の複合による表現